Deployment Robocopy将文件复制到远程计算机

Deployment Robocopy将文件复制到远程计算机,deployment,service,continuous-integration,psexec,robocopy,Deployment,Service,Continuous Integration,Psexec,Robocopy,我正在尝试编写robocopy命令,以便将文件从本地计算机复制到任何一台部署服务器 ROBOCOPY ../../MyService/bin/release/ \\remote-computer\\C:\services\myservice /MIR 我得到了这个错误 The system detected a possible attempt to compromise security. Please ensure that you can contact the server that

我正在尝试编写robocopy命令,以便将文件从本地计算机复制到任何一台部署服务器

ROBOCOPY ../../MyService/bin/release/ \\remote-computer\\C:\services\myservice /MIR
我得到了这个错误

The system detected a possible attempt to compromise security. 
Please ensure that you can contact the server that authenticated you.
这是预期的,因为我没有在命令中包含任何类型的安全凭据

有没有办法通过包含权限来实现这一点?我不想通过共享文件夹之类的东西来做到这一点。我已经看过了,但在文档中什么也看不到


我应该用类似于
psexec
的东西来实现这一点吗?或者我应该改用powershell之类的工具?

请看一下这个答案,看看它是否回答了您的问题:。另外,请看这篇知识库文章:。

在远程计算机上访问文件路径时,您需要将驱动器号引用为隐藏共享,而不仅仅是冒号


也就是说,C驱动器位于远程计算机上成为\remoteserver\C$\Filepath

在我与远程驱动程序(H:)的VPN连接超时后,我第一次得到了这个。 我恢复了VPN连接,但仍然出现了这个机器人复制错误

我只需使用Windows文件资源管理器并单击我的H:驱动器就可以解决这个问题。它刷新了,我重试了我的robocopy批处理文件脚本,一切都很顺利


(竖起大拇指)

有人找到了这个问题的解决方案吗?我现在也有同样的问题(